When addressing the treatment of combined type A/G fractures, various plate options could be considered. Surgical treatment of these fractures typically involves the use of hardware to stabilize the broken bones and facilitate healing. Among the plate options available, locking compression plates (LCP), dynamic compression plates (DCP), and minimally invasive percutaneous osteosynthesis (MIPO) techniques could be utilized based on the specific fracture type, location, and overall health of the bone. Locking compression plates are advantageous for their angular stability and can be beneficial in fractures with poor bone quality. Dynamic compression plates use the principle of dynamic pressure to promote fracture healing and are suited for simple fracture patterns. Finally, MIPO techniques, which use smaller incisions and may be associated with less soft tissue damage, can be preferred for certain fractures to promote better healing and reduce the risk of infection.
